So in the meantime I will tell you about the lens I got as part of the package when I bought my Nikon D50, the AF-S NIKKOR 18 - 70mm 1:3.5 - 4.5GED.  It is a standard zoom lens and is fairly small in size.  It is not ideal to use this lens on your film camera as it will create a semi-circular image and your photo will have dark corners.  You could however use your Nikon film lens on the D50, but keep in mind that you will have to multiply the focal length with 1.6 hence a 28 - 100mm film camera lens will become a 44.8 - 160mm lens on your digital camera.  (You cannot use any film camera lens on any digital lens.  It is best to do some research or speak to your dealer first).
